They arrived last week so I had to use them for this card! I cut everything from white cardstock and ink-blended all the elements. I then adhered it all together, deliberately being a bit haphazard with the toppings. To make it look more pizza-ish I used a gingham stencil and red ink to create a "tablecloth".
The sentiment was stamped onto a rectangle panel and adhered with foam tape, as was the pizza. I've added the Perfect Picker and reverse tweezers to the photos because they were definitely needed in the making of this card!
